Bhutan’s Enchanting Allure: A Journey Through Culture and Nature

Drawn by the allure of Bhutan’s rich culture and breathtaking landscapes, I embarked on a journey to Paro. Join me as I recount my experiences, from the warm welcome at Paro International Airport to the awe-inspiring hike to Tiger’s Nest.

Arrival in Paro: A Warm Welcome

As I stepped off the plane at Paro International Airport, I was immediately enveloped by the crisp mountain air and the serene beauty of Bhutan. The journey had just begun, and I was eager to immerse myself in the rich tapestry of culture and tradition that awaited me. My guide, Phub, and our driver greeted me with the traditional white scarves, a gesture that instantly made me feel welcomed and connected to the Bhutanese way of life.

Phub, with his encyclopedic knowledge of Bhutanese culture and Buddhism, was more than just a guide; he was a storyteller, weaving tales of the land and its people with every step we took. His humor and warmth made the experience all the more enjoyable, and his photography skills ensured that I had the perfect mementos of my journey. As we drove through the winding roads, the landscape unfolded like a painting, each scene more breathtaking than the last.

The drive to Thimphu was a gentle introduction to the country’s natural beauty, with stops at the historic Tachogang Lhakhang Bridge and the imposing Simtokha Dzong. These sites, steeped in history and spirituality, set the tone for the days to come, where every moment was an opportunity to learn and reflect.

Immersing in Bhutanese Culture

In Thimphu, the capital city, I was drawn to the vibrant Centenary Farmers Market, a sensory feast of colors, aromas, and sounds. Here, I witnessed the daily life of the Bhutanese people, their warmth and hospitality evident in every interaction. The market was a microcosm of Bhutan’s cultural diversity, offering everything from exotic spices to handcrafted goods.

The highlight of my stay in Thimphu was the visit to the Buddha Dordenma, a towering statue that exudes peace and tranquility. Standing before it, I felt a profound sense of calm, a moment of mindfulness that resonated deeply with my own cultural explorations. The hike to Wangdi-tse Monastery further enriched my experience, as I walked through lush forests, accompanied by the distant chants of monks and the rustling of leaves.

The monastic stay at Dodeydrak Buddhist Monastery was a unique opportunity to delve deeper into the spiritual heart of Bhutan. Here, I observed the daily rituals of the monks, their lives dedicated to meditation and study. The serene environment offered a space for introspection, a chance to connect with the essence of Bhutanese spirituality.

The Majestic Tiger’s Nest

No visit to Bhutan would be complete without the iconic hike to Paro Taktsang, the Tiger’s Nest Monastery. The journey to this sacred site was both challenging and rewarding, each step bringing me closer to the awe-inspiring view of the monastery perched precariously on a cliffside. The legend of Guru Rinpoche, who is said to have flown to this site on the back of a tigress, added a mystical dimension to the experience.

Reaching the Tiger’s Nest was a moment of triumph, a culmination of the physical and spiritual journey that Bhutan had offered. The panoramic views of the Paro Valley from this vantage point were nothing short of spectacular, a reminder of the natural beauty that defines this Himalayan kingdom.

As I prepared to leave Bhutan, I reflected on the profound impact this journey had on me. The kindness of the people, the richness of the culture, and the breathtaking landscapes had left an indelible mark on my heart. Bhutan is a place where tradition and modernity coexist harmoniously, offering a glimpse into a world where mindfulness and respect for nature are paramount. I left with a promise to return, eager to explore more of this enchanting land and its timeless traditions.
